There are many ways to measure the importance and the level of interdependent impact between consumption and production, in which structural path analysis is considered as one of the most powerful methods. Application of extended structural path method captures not only the linkages within the production system but also the transfer of the induced effect into different layers of impacts. Final demand purchases initiate production processes that ultimately lead to grow sectoral output into various channels. This evaluates the role of consumers' decisions in determining the production scale. The previous findings show that it is necessary to require two approaches for policy to focus on sustainable production in order to fully identify important sectors in conditions of limited resources.
